RUSSIA - Aurora Russia invests a further £10m into Kreditmart
Aurora Russia has invested a further £10m into Kreditmart, a finance company that distributes mortgages, equity release loans and other consumer finance products. The company was set up by Aurora Russia, which invested £12.5m in 2006.

UK - Barclays realises IRR of 22% from MBB of Benlowe Group
Barclays Ventures has exited its stake in joinery products manufacturer Benlowe Group in a deal which has generated returns of 2.16x the investment and an IRR of 22%.

UK - Imperial Innovations takes 38% stake in EVO Electric
Imperial Innovations has invested ТЃ375,000 as part of a ТЃ1.5m round of funding in EVO Electric Ltd, a developer of electrical motors and generators, and increased their stake in the company to 38%.

UK - Lyceum sells NBG for £91m
Lyceum Capital has wholly exited its stake in National Britannia Group, a specialist provider of health and safety compliance services, in a trade sale to Connaught Plc worth ТЃ91m.

SWEDEN - Industrifonden invests SEK 10m in Coresonic
Industrifonden has invested SEK 10m in Coresonic, a Linköping-based semiconductor company. The investment will be used to develop the company’s products and further penetrate the market.

GERMANY - Oaktree acquires European spirits business of Eckes & Stock
Oaktree Capital Management has acquired the European spirits business of Eckes & Stock GmbH. The acquisition completed in late July 2007. Macfarlanes provided legal advice to Oaktree.
FRANCE - Banque de Vizille invests in Dorthz
CIC Banque de Vizille has acquired 20% of Dorthz, a newly-created group comprising building materials manufacturer Eurodorthz and retailer CFC.
